Nightfall, and a scent of rain on the air. "Great," said a man leaning against the wall of the great Masyaf castle, his hand tapping against the stone. Then a dark grin spread across his face, revealing a pointed tooth that looked like it had either been broken or shaped that way. "The perfect weather for hunting."
"You heard the Master," called one of the other men standing on the wall. "You're not to leave Masyaf for a few days."

The man in the dark colored robes scoffed, tilting his head so that his eerie emerald eyes sparkled in the moonlight. "He's wrong to deny me missions," he spat, returning his gaze across the city. "After all, I've protected this place many times over."
"Doesn't give you the right to go on a rampage like a wild animal," countered his colleague. The man snorted and narrowed his eyes, a small scowl appearing on his face.

"It doesn't give you the right to reprimand me either, Scout!"
"Don't start this again, Haemon," Scout said, his voice straining. "Look, if you want to go out on missions again, then speak with either Altair or Master Al Mualim." Haemon pushed himself off the wall he'd been resting against, his head held high.
"I think I will," he said and stormed off the wall, leaving Scout there to watch over the city.

Haemon climbed down the ladder and dropped to the ground with ease before he spun around and gazed around. "Where are you, Altair?" He asked quietly, walking up to the doors that led inside. There, he continued his search, scanning through the many bookshelves downstairs before he went into the garden to look. "Altair?"
